The debate of whether celebrities are responsible for their fanbase\u2019s actions has long been a discussion. In the age of internet influencers, non-traditional celebrities such as streamers and YouTubers often have to grapple with this topic. One such YouTuber was IDubbbz, who released a video on May 18 apologizing for his past content and its influence on his audience. Twitch streamer, Stanz, reacted to the video, stating that creators are very much responsible for their audiences. However, a commentary YouTuber, WillyMacShow, disagreed shortly after, saying in response to the clip, \u201cYou\u2019re not responsible for your own audience unless you directly tell them to do something\u2026 If you have 100,000 viewers, statistically speaking, one of them is going to be unhinged.\u201d However, Ludwig disagreed with the sentiment as soon as it appeared on his timeline. \u201cThe argument that \u2018statistically 1\/100,000 people will be unhinged so you bear no responsibility on the other 99,999\u2019 is incredibly weak,\u201d he said, which then caught the eye of another popular figure on the internet today.
